c# で sjf (スケジューリング) を実装したいのですが、それがどのように機能するかを示すためのタイムラインが必要です。たとえば、このタイムスライスでは、そのプロセスがその仕事をします。グラフで表示したい。
どうすればそれができますか?
このようなもの :
私は実装できますが、そのようにグラフィカルに表示する方法がわかりません.C#のWindowsフォームアプリです
WinForms / C# を使用して説明したようにスケジュールをグラフィカルに表示するには、ガント チャート コントロールの使用を検討してください。
自分でコントロールを構築しようとしないでください。堅牢で低価格で、十分にサポートされ、サンプル コードがたくさんある、優れた市販のコントロールがあります。
Telerik の例: http://www.telerik.com/products/winforms/chart.aspx
以前に WinForms、WPF、ASP.Net コントロールを使用したことがあるので、Telerik について言及しました。サンプル コードのさまざまなスニペットがたくさんあるので、簡単にテストでき、定期的な更新で適切に維持されます。試用版を入手し、それがどのように機能するかを確認してから、そこから進んでください.
ガント コントロールには他にも多くのソースがあります。前の StackOverflow トピックを参照してください: Windows フォームのガント チャート コントロール